Understanding the Significance of Networking

Networking is more than just exchanging business cards at events. It is about cultivating meaningful relationships that can benefit both parties. By networking, you can gain valuable insights, grow your knowledge, and uncover new opportunities.

Benefits of Effective Networking

  • Boosted Chances for Collaboration
  • Access to Hidden Career Openings
  • Widened Exposure in Your Field
  • Growth of Soft Skills like Negotiation
  • Establishing a Name as a Reliable Professional

Preparing for Networking Events

Before attending any networking event, it is crucial to prepare effectively. Research the event and spot key individuals you want to connect with. Prepare your elevator pitch and ensure you have enough business cards on hand.

Key Networking Strategies

  1. Listen more than you speak
  2. Inquire open-ended questions to promote conversation
  3. Follow up with your new contacts after the event
  4. Offer help or value to your connections without expecting immediate returns
  5. Participate in networking events regularly to expand your circle

Expanding Your Virtual Network

In today's digital age, online networking is equally vital as in-person networking. Sites like LinkedIn offer excellent opportunities to connect with professionals in your industry. Ensure your online profiles are up to date and reflect your expertise.

Tips for Effective Online Networking

  • Interact with relevant posts and content
  • Join online communities related to your industry
  • Post valuable content to establish your credibility
  • Personalize connection requests to make them more meaningful
  • Be active and consistent in your online networking efforts
